for those who are thinking of a different kind of spending ur anniversary, u can try 1 of the following :
- watch a movie together, just the 2 of u… so u could watch movies of any ratings and not be concerned that ur kid cant watch…
- have a couple spa together, even if that means going to malaysia or thai…
- romantic dinner is common, how about cooking ur own candlelight dinner w/o the kids? u can look for any chalet or hotel that has cooking facilities…
- canoeing / rock climbing / pottery together… doing something that requires both effort to complete… this will reinforce your relationship that u r still working towards the same goal after so many marriage yrs…
- spend quality time at the beach, if u like, rent a space for overnight tent… u can leave the kids with the in-laws for just 1 night…
- fishing and then barbeque, just the 2 of u… being women, we hate it when our dh fishes, but it is really a gd experience once in a while and to eat what u hv harvest is a great experience too…
- spend a day of cycling and trekking at pulau ubin is a gd idea too… rmb, just the 2 of u will do… dun think of getting another couple in… it may not be the same kind of joy together… -
